The Trainee - Unaccredited Position in Orthopaedic Surgery at Sydney Children's Hospital, Randwick (SCH), provides an opportunity to a trainee to further develop orthopaedic skills in the spheres of clinical care, orthopaedic procedures, education, research and supervision under the supervision of consultant paediatric orthopaedic surgeons.
The Trainee's responsibilities will include providing orthopaedic support to the patients of paediatric Staff Specialists and Visiting Medical Officers (VMOs), trauma and emergency support to the patients in all clinical areas of the hospital including the Emergency Department, Intensive Care Unit, inpatient and outpatient areas and at Prince of Wales Hospital (POWH) and the Royal Hospital for Women (RHW). The Trainee will have a role in teaching of junior medical officers, nurses and undergraduates.
During the period the Trainee will:
- Assist in the provision of skilled orthopaedic support
- Provide orthopaedic consultation and service to other disciplines in SCH, POWH or RHW as per local statement of duties
- Provide assessment and care of patients referred to the relevant orthopaedic service
- Communicate and collaborate with other members of the multidisciplinary teams within and outside the hospital
- Provide referral for appropriate continuity of care for patients
- Respond and provide skilled orthopaedic support for presentations of trauma and emergency support for patients presenting to the Emergency Department
- Perform orthopaedic interventions under supervision appropriate for level of training
- Build on clinical knowledge and skills in the care of patients presenting to the orthopaedic service
- Contribute to and be involved in education, quality improvement and research activities as required
This position is not accredited by the Royal Australasian College of Surgeons (RACS).
